Police Motivation

A relationship does exist between control and motivation in a police force. Generally police officers are used to working under a fairly individual and self structured environment. Thus when new order is established it is often the source of conflict. In any environment the tendency of personnel is to close up and become less motivated the more control they perceive is being forced over them. A more authoritarian environment such as that under Captain Frebe often breeds resentment rather than discipline and a loyal workforce. It is important however that a chief working in this environment maintain some level of control over employees to maintain order.

How does a unit create balance? Anderson (1999) suggests that managers of a police department should try to distinguish themselves by maintaining an equal amount of concern for the needs of officers as well as the needs of a department.

Further managers have to be aware that there are many critics willing to point out all the things that are wrong rather than all the things that are going right within a given force. In general within a police agency, police officers are used to dispersing through a precinct either alone or in pairs and utilizing individual judgment over matters with "little direct oversight" with regard to responses and calls run (Anderson, 1999).

Captain Frebe could have instituted many mechanisms for control without alienating officers. The primary method that he could have accomplished this through is via open communication and participation from the officers. At no point in the case study was there mention that Captain Frebe took into consideration the ideas and suggestions of members of the force. Officers could do many things to create a motivating environment on the workforce. To motivate each other however and actually take pride in their work, they have to feel like they have a voice and are part of the organization as a whole.

They have to participate in decision making and help develop strategies for success that include motivation and the success of each member of the force. Captain Frebe should express his concerns over the problems he is facing and lack of motivation among team members with members of the force, and attempt to solve problems in a manner that encourages equal participation and an open forum. In that way none of the members of the force would feel alienated and all would be working toward the common good of the team.
